5-Year Running Costs

Fuel$13,546
Insurance$11,005 (modelled)
Maintenance$5,200 (class estimate)
Repairs$8,000 (modelled)
Depreciationnot estimated — we hold no purchase price for this car, and it is not assumed.
Totalnot estimated — a component above is unknown or modelled

Running costs only — the purchase price is not included. The five-year running cost is an ESTIMATE, not a measurement of this car: only its fuel half is computed from the car's own measured consumption and a dated pump price (see fuel_price_source and fuel_price_as_of in the market's own figures); insurance, maintenance and repairs are class models. It orders no list and is not one of this market's published figures. Fuel is this car's own combined consumption over 13,800 miles a year at $4.319 a US gallon of petrol (U.S. Energy Information Administration, Gasoline and Diesel Fuel Update: U.S. regular gasoline retail price, all formulations, weekly, 2026-09-14). Insurance, maintenance and repairs are models, not figures for this car: insurance from its power, weight and crash rating, maintenance from its make's class, repairs from its complaint and recall counts. They are shown for scale and are not used to rank it. Confidence is low: several components are modelled from class averages.
